TitleLetter from William Hume-Rothery, on a paper 'An x-ray method for investigating diffusion with or against the concentration gradient in the alloy Cu FeNi' by Vera Daniel to the Assistant Secretary of the Royal Society
Date10 July 1947
DescriptionHe finds the paper to difficult to follow. Asks if he can communicate with the author directly. If note, he wishes to show the paper to a colleague to see whether his opinion is the same.

[Published in Proceedings of the Royal Society A, 1948 under the title 'An experimental and theoretical investigation of diffusion in a two-phase alloy'].

Endorsed on recto as received 11 July 1947.
